Start with the product you want the agent to explore
Enter your product URL in the create box on the homepage and click Create a demo. The URL carries into the studio, where you choose the language for the video. You can also open the studio directly and enter the URL there.
Use a public product page for an overview or the app's URL for a workflow inside your software. If the part you want to show needs a login, you will supply its exact feature URL at the access step.
Choose English, French, Spanish, German, Danish or Arabic. This sets the language for the show notes, narration and captions, and determines which voices you can choose after exploration.
Choose who the video is for
On Who is this video for?, enter your company name. You can leave it blank for the agent to infer from the product site. Keep General video selected for a product overview, onboarding walkthrough or release announcement.
Choose Named prospect when the video should open with a personal introduction. Enter the prospect's name and company, then continue. The personalised sales video guide covers that flow in more detail.
Give the agent the right pages and access
Any other pages to include? lets you add up to three extra URLs on the same product domain. For an overview, these might be your product, how-it-works and pricing pages. For a release video, include the page that explains the new feature. The agent can use those pages while building one story.
Choose Logged out to explore public pages. For an app workflow, choose Logged in and enter the feature URL. Sign in through the hosted browser, then hand control back. Demo Agent returns to that feature to begin the walkthrough.
That feature URL gives the agent a useful starting point. If you want a reports demo, take it to reports. If you want to show a new onboarding flow, start where that flow begins.
Let the agent learn, or give it a goal
Have the agent learn is the default. Use it when you want Demo Agent to explore the product and find a coherent story. You provide the starting pages and audience; the agent decides which parts to show.
Choose Give it a prompt when you already know the feature, audience or outcome the video should focus on. Describe the story you want in plain language. The agent handles navigation and scene planning from that brief.
Choose the video length on the same screen. Quick is 30 to 45 seconds, Standard is 60 to 90 seconds, and Detailed allows up to three minutes. Standard is selected by default. Use Quick for a concise introduction, Standard for a focused overview and Detailed when the story needs more explanation.

Review what the agent prepares
The exploration screen shows the agent working through the product. When exploration finishes, click Choose a voice. Listen to the samples for your selected language and choose the delivery you prefer.
Click Review show notes to see the planned video. Each row pairs a captured screenshot on the left with suggested narration on the right. Read the words while looking at the corresponding screen. You can edit the narration directly before generating.
Check whether the opening introduces the right task, the scenes explain the product clearly and the ending gives the viewer a useful next step. If you want a different product story, go back and change the brief. If the story is right and a sentence needs work, edit the words in the show notes.
Generate, refine and download
Click Generate video when the show notes are ready. Demo Agent brings the recording, narration and captions together, then opens the watermarked preview.
Use Edit script to return to the show notes. Narration revisions keep the recording and update the affected speech and captions. Each video includes three narration revisions. A different URL, language or brief starts a new set of show notes and footage.
Click Download video when you are ready to keep the result. For a new customer, this opens the plan and checkout flow. Starter includes 720p downloads; Growth and Team include 1080p output. Your videos are available from the dashboard afterwards. See pricing for current allowances.

Common questions
Do I need to record the walkthrough myself?
Demo Agent explores and records the product. You provide the starting URL, access and direction, then review the scenes and narration it prepares.
Do I need to write a script first?
No. Have the agent learn lets Demo Agent develop the story. Give it a prompt lets you supply a specific goal. Both lead to editable show notes.
When do I choose the voice?
After exploration. Click Choose a voice, listen to the samples, select a voice and then open Review show notes.
Can I change the words after generating?
Yes. Edit script opens the show notes again. Narration revisions reuse the footage and update the speech and captions.
